Subject: [RFC PATCH v2 39/74] dtc: Change get_node_by_ref() signature to take dt_info
Date: Wed, 26 Aug 2026 11:49:08 +0200	[thread overview]
Message-ID: <20260826094950.1088288-40-herve.codina@bootlin.com> (raw)
In-Reply-To: <20260826094950.1088288-1-herve.codina@bootlin.com>

The future introduction of orphan nodes for addons device-tree will lead
to more than one tree in the addons data. Those trees will be:
  - the classical root tree starting at the root node
  - trees related to orphan nodes

Also, an addon device-tree can have only trees based on orphan nodes. In
other words an addon device-tree is valid without having the classical
'root' tree.

To prepare orphan nodes introduction, move get_node_by_ref() parameter
one level up and use dt_info struct instead of the 'root' tree (i.e.
dti->dt).

This change doesn't lead to any functional changes.
